à la mort (Fr.), to the death.
à l'Anglaise (Fr.), in the English style.
à l'antique (Fr.), in antique style.
à la Romaine (Fr.), in Roman style.
à la Russe (Fr.), in Russian fashion—of dinners the courses of which are served from side-tables.
à la Tartuffe (Fr.), like Tartuffe, hypocritically.
a latere, ab latere (L.), lit. 'from the side,' in intimate association with, confidential—of legates sent by the Pope.
alaternus (Late L.), a species of blackthorn (Rhamnus).
à la victime (Fr.), in the fashion of a victim.
à la volée (Fr.), on the flight—of any quick return.
